Course Details

Game Community Development Fundamentals: Understanding the importance of community growth, building a strong player base, and creating a positive gaming experience. • Player Engagement Strategies: Techniques for keeping players engaged, including rewards, incentives, and social features. • Community Analytics and Metrics: Measuring and analyzing community growth and engagement through key metrics and data analysis. • Content Marketing for Game Communities: Leveraging content marketing to attract and retain players, including blog posts, social media, and video content. • Influencer Marketing and Partnerships: Building relationships with influencers and partners to expand the reach of the game community. • Player Support and Customer Service: Providing excellent support and service to players to foster loyalty and positive word-of-mouth. • Monetization Strategies for Game Communities: Exploring revenue streams for game communities, including in-game purchases, subscriptions, and advertising. • Legal and Ethical Considerations for Game Communities: Understanding legal and ethical considerations for game communities, including data privacy, intellectual property, and user-generated content.

The chart highlights five primary roles: Game Community Manager, Game Community Developer, Game Community Strategist, Game Community Specialist, and Game Community Coordinator. Let's explore these roles and understand their importance in the gaming industry: 1. **Game Community Manager**: As a crucial role, these professionals are responsible for managing day-to-day community operations, facilitating communication, and fostering positive relationships between the game company, its staff, and players. 2. **Game Community Developer**: These professionals focus on developing and maintaining community platforms and tools, ensuring smooth functionality and user experience for community members. 3. **Game Community Strategist**: Strategists create and execute comprehensive strategies to grow and engage the gaming community. They analyze trends, develop targeted marketing campaigns, and measure success through data-driven insights. 4. **Game Community Specialist**: Specialists have a deep understanding of specific gaming genres or target audiences. They contribute to content creation, event planning, and moderation, ensuring consistent and relevant community engagement. 5. **Game Community Coordinator**: Coordinators manage community events and activities, scheduling and executing promotions, contests, and in-game events to strengthen the bond between the gaming brand and its community.
